Clean with Passion for Now (Korean: 일단 뜨겁게 청소하라!!) is a 2018 South Korean television series starring Yoon Kyun-sang, Kim Yoo-jung, and Song Jae-rim.[2] It is based on the popular webtoon of the same title by Aengo, which was first published by KakaoPage in 2013, and was later published by Comico Korea in 2015.[3][4] It aired on JTBC from November 26, 2018 to February 4, 2019, every Monday and Tuesday at 21:30 (KST).

Synopsis
Jang Seon-kyul (Yoon Kyun-sang), a wealthy man who suffers from severe mysophobia, is obsessed with cleaning and even owns his own cleaning company. One day, he meets a carefree and untidy girl named Gil Oh-sol (Kim Yoo-jung) after she enters his company as a new employee. Oh-sol has worked all sorts of part-time jobs while striving for a full-time one and does not have the luxury to date or clean. She gave up on being neat after facing the tough reality of the world and is known for always wearing her trademark tracksuit. With the help of Oh-sol, Seon-kyul overcomes mysophobia and falls in love with her.

Cast
Main
- Yoon Kyun-sang as Jang Seon-kyul, a good-looking and wealthy CEO of "Cleaning Fairy" who suffered mysophobia.[5]
- Kim Yoo-jung as Gil Oh-sol, a girl with a positive personality. She does not really care about dirtiness and possesses a strong stomach.[6]
- Song Jae-rim as Choi Ha-in/Daniel Choi, a psychiatrist from the Rochester Clinic who lives on the rooftop of Oh-sol's house and is known for being a free spirit.[7]
Supporting
People around Oh-sol
- Kim Won-hae as Gil Gong-tae, Oh-sol's father. A district cleaner.[8]
- Lee Do-hyun as Gil Oh-dol, Oh-sol's younger brother who is a promising Taekwondo athlete.[9]
- Min Do-hee as Min Joo-yeon, Oh-sol's best friend.[10]
People around Seon-kyul
- Kim Hye-eun as Cha Mae-hwa, Seon-kyul's mother.[11]
- Ahn Suk-hwan as Cha Seung-hwan, Seon-kyul's grandfather who serves as president of AG Group.
- Yoo Sun as Secretary Kwon, Seon-kyul's secretary.[12]
- Kim Ki-nam as Secretary Kim
Cleaning Fairies
- Yang Hak-jin as Kim Dong-hyun, a rebellious guy who is good at fighting.[13]
- Cha In-ha as Hwang Jae-min, a dreamer who was chased out of his home.[14]
- Go Geon-han as Jeon Young-shik, Oh-dol's senior at the Taekwondo training center.[15]
Others
- Son Byong-ho as President Yang, Mae-hwa's lover.[16]
- Lee Jin-kwon as President Yang's assistant.
- Choi Yoo-song as Bodhisattva Wang, Ha-in's patient who is a fortune teller.[17]
- Ham Sung-min as an action figure collector

Production
The first script-reading occurred on January 30, 2018, at JTBC building in Sangam-dong.[18]
The series was set to air in April 2018.[19] However, on February 26, it was revealed that lead actress Kim Yoo-jung was diagnosed with hypothyroidism, and would be focusing on treatment.[20] It has since halted filming, with its broadcast having been delayed to the second half of that year.[21]
On May 25, JTBC announced that the production would resume filming in August 2018 for a slated premiere in November. Ahn Hyo-seop, who was originally cast in the lead role of Jang Seon-kyul, withdrew from the drama due to scheduling conflicts.[22][23] He was replaced by Yoon Kyun-sang.[5]
Filming resumed on September 5.[24]

Remake
In 2018, iQiyi announced a Chinese adaptation of the drama titled Cleaning Elfs.[27] It was released on Netflix under the title Use For My Talent in 2021.[28]
